Skip to content

Commit d6c4b97

Browse files
Adding a lit test case
1 parent cc247bc commit d6c4b97

File tree

1 file changed

+4
-0
lines changed

1 file changed

+4
-0
lines changed

clang/test/OpenMP/metadirective_messages.cpp

Lines changed: 4 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-47,6 +47,10 @@ void foo() {
4747
;
4848
#pragma omp metadirective when(device = {arch(nvptx)} : parallel) xyz() //expected-error {{expected at least one clause on '#pragma omp metadirective' directive}}
4949
;
50+
int a = 0;
51+
int b = 1;
52+
#pragma omp metadirective when(user={condition(a)}: parallel for simd) when(user={condition(b)}: target teams distribute parallel for simd)
53+
for (int i = 0; i < 10; ++i) {}
5054
#endif
5155
}
5256

0 commit comments

Comments
 (0)